Program areas at AHA
Aha's goal is to connect people with the resources they need to understand, aid, and enjoy animals and nature, and to engage humans in innovative programs to help them better understand and live with the many creatures on our planet. Our resale shop in lindenhurst, Illinois sells gently used items and the proceeds help fund spay/neuter and other programming. The shop also gives us a daily opportunity to educate the public when they visit. Due to covid-19 aha sponsored programs were limited, however, to increase the public awareness of our mission and to educate the public on subjects related to our mission the organization hosted an open house at christmas time.
Aha has rented a building to open a clinic to serve the community with a low cost spay and neuter program for cats and dogs. The organization is in the process of preparing the space and acquiring equipment for the clinic.
